Ravens Hang on for 34-31 Super Bowl Win over 49ers.

     The Baltimore Ravens hung on for a thrilling 34-31 victory using a strategic safety to run out the few seconds the San Francisco 49ers had to try and win after failing to score on four downs deep in Raven territory.
      Baltimore led 28-6 in the third quarter when a power outage forced a delay that seemed to shift the momentum.
      In the end, Balitimore hung on.
